During its annual meeting in Dallas, the Southern Baptist Convention (SBC), the largest U.S. Protestant denomination, will vote on several contentious resolutions. Proposed measures include calls for a legal ban on pornography, a repeal of the Supreme Court’s same-sex marriage ruling, and legislative actions reflecting their interpretation of a biblically ordained order concerning marriage, gender, and family. The Convention will also address internal issues, such as a proposed ban on churches with women pastors and debates over the future of its public policy arm, the Ethics and Religious Liberty Commission (ERLC), which some want to defund.
These discussions come on the 40th anniversary of a pivotal meeting that saw the SBC solidify its conservative stance amidst theological battles. While attendance is expected to be far lower than in 1985, the spirit of that transformative meeting persists. Proposed resolutions emphasize curbing sports betting and advocating for increased birth rates, reflecting a strong alignment with conservative political agendas, especially amidst current Republican leadership in Washington.
Additionally, there are debates over the SBC’s stances on issues like immigration and the ERLC’s effectiveness in advocating moral positions without compromising its nonpartisan identity. Some leaders express concern that the SBC is becoming more fundamentalist, which could alienate diverse congregations, particularly Black churches.
The denomination has experienced a decline in membership for 18 consecutive years but reports a notable increase in baptisms, with over 250,000 recorded in the previous year. This uptick may suggest a potential revival, indicating a complex and evolving landscape within Southern Baptism as it straddles theological convictions and contemporary political dynamics.
